Q: Is 75,806,764 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 75,806,764 is not a prime number.

Why is 75,806,764 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 75806764 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 11 22 43 44 86 103 172 206 389 412 473 778 946 1,133 1,556 1,892 2,266 4,279 4,429 4,532 8,558 8,858 16,727 17,116 17,716 33,454 40,067 48,719 66,908 80,134 97,438 160,268 183,997 194,876 367,994 440,737 735,988 881,474 1,722,881 1,762,948 3,445,762 6,891,524 18,951,691 37,903,382 and 75,806,764, with no remainder.

Since 75,806,764 cannot be divided by just 1 and 75,806,764, it is not a prime number.
